I live on Soi 3 of Arunotai it is one of the most dangerous roads in Pattaya more so at school times, vehicles/bikes ignore the signs and the school staff directing exiting vehicles/bikes from the gates. It’s even more dangerous for pedestrians with bikes undertaking where pedestrians where are walking. The most congested part is near the old Family Mart, vehicles/bikes come from Klang and use the side road as a rat run to 3rd Road. Yellow boxes are ignored, I don’t think most drivers know what they actually mean.

  23. On a recent trip to the U.K. with KLM from BKK it was self check in including hold baggage, you scanned your passport the machine printed out your boarding passes and luggage labels. You attached them to your hold baggage and put the baggage on the conveyor. It this facial recognition system is a success you could pass through the airport with out any human contact
